Journaling 101: A Monthly Workshop for Women with Cancer

 Robin Perlmutter, LMSW, Support Connection's Clinical Director and a cancer survivor, will lead "Journaling 101 for Women with Cancer." This monthly workshop offered on the 2nd Tuesday of every month is based on the work of Kathleen Adams, whose emphasis is on the benefits of Journaling as a tool for healing. There are numerous ways that creating a journal can help one cope, draw strength, clarity and wisdom from her experience. Participants will learn techniques for using the written word and art to give form to their journey with cancer. No prior writing experience is necessary. For beginners as well as experienced journalers. Participants are welcome to come monthly or to drop in as desired.  All materials will be provided. This program is open to women with cancer.
